Hello all,
I live in Tulsa, OK and so far all of my diving experience has been in Lake Tenkiller, and on vacation in Key Largo.
I don't own a wetsuit, and from what I have learned from internet research, I don't think there is a perfect suit to dive near my home and also use when I go on trips to the Florida keys. So, I'm looking for opinions on what I should buy. A 7mm Farmer John for cold water & also a 3mm Shorty for Florida trips? My diving goals within driving distance from my home are Bennett Springs in Missouri and the Blue Hole in New Mexico. Any opinions are appreciated.
 
It really just depends on your budget, and if your a naturally warm person. I typically Dive a 5mm in the summer at Beaver and Tenkiller, going below the theromocline you'll want a pair of gloves and a hood. But if its really hot I just trunk it.
Drysuits are the way to go in the Winter if your looking to spend any amount of quality time underwater. However I also know divers who dive a one piece 7mm in our winters. I started out in a 7mm Farmer John/jacket and will again if I need any maintenance on my drysuit.
